A surrogate key in SQL Server is created a by According to the way that GUIDs are formed, there’s nearly impossible that there will ever be any duplication in their values. Simplicity, consistency and stability, makes the use of an ORM extremely feasible. It allows a unique number to be generated when a new record is inserted into the database table.A Surrogate Key can be implemented by manual incremental key. This
It is a single value or composite value that has business meaning.
apply to a column, and table level constraints apply to the whole table.The following constraints are commonly used in SQL:If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ail:
Creating a surrogate key using GUID column. A Surrogate Key in SQL Server is a unique identifier for each row in the table.A Surrogate Key in SQL Server is a unique identifier for each row in the table. A Surrogate Key in SQL Server is a unique identifier for each row in the table. Relational database design question-Surrogate-key or Natural-key? A Surrogate Key in SQL Server is a unique identifier for each row in the table. Examples might be simplified to improve reading and basic understanding. --The variable @newId can be used as identifier of newly inserted data.--The variable @newId can be used as identifier of newly inserted data. A surrogate key is typically a numeric value. LEARN: React Virtual Conference. Using this key we can identify a unique row. The Natural Key can be one or more columns with any data type. Before I talk about the pros and cons of natural and surrogate keys, let me first expand a little more on each type of key. There is no business meaning for Surrogate Keys. Social security number, International Standard Book Number…). This type of key is either database generated or generated via another application (not supplied by user). SQL Server supports an IDENTITY column to perform the auto-increment feature. Using the max() function we can find the maximum value of a column and this value is incremented by one. (6) A good reason to use a surrogate key (instead of a natural key like name) is when the natural key isn't really a good choice in terms of uniqueness. Column level constraints
A Surrogate Key is just a unique identifier for each row and it may use as a Primary Key. A natural key is a single column or a combination of columns that has a business value and occurs naturally in the real world (e.g. A Surrogate Key is always unique per table.Surrogate Keys offer many benefits. The key itself could be made up of one or multiple columns. A Surrogate Key is also known as an artificial key or identity key. Examples might be simplified to improve reading and basic understanding. primary - surrogate key in sql w3schools . In SQL terms, a candidate key is any combination of columns that uniquely identifies a row (SQL and the relational model aren’t the same thing, but I’ll put that aside for this article). W3Schools is optimized for learning, testing, and training. This approach suffers from a performance problem when a table has a large amount of data.GUID is a Microsoft standard that extends Universally Unique Identifier (UUID). This article explains what Surrogate Keys in SQL Server are. with the ALTER TABLE statement.SQL constraints are used to specify rules for the data in a table.Constraints are used to limit the type of data that can go into a table. If there is any violation between the constraint and the data action, the action is aborted. The purpose of a Surrogate Key is to act as the Primary Key.
Tammy Wynette,
Paper And-pencil Integrity Test,
Jaida Meaning,
Luv FM,
Portuguese Queen,
Emma Dench,
Malena Ernman,
Who Is Anakin's Father,
Susannah Harker,
Winter Equinox,
Lego Marvel Super Heroes 2 Characters,
Kingsmill Resort,
Kandi K27 And K23,
Rosamund Pike Age,
Quartet Game Rules,
Italian Alphabet With Pictures,
Sarah Brightman Cats,
Cranford, Nj,
Ethiopian Church,
East London Uk,
Shine Synonym,
Mariah Carey Siblings,
Eddie Byrne,
Larry Carlton - Room 335,
There He Goes Again Lyrics,
Cat Status,
Don't Cry Out Loud Movie,
With The Beatles,
Afl Broadcast Rights 2020,
Bmw South Africa Edition,
Saint Louis, Senegal History,
Ghanasoccernet Asante Kotoko,
Kasai Procedure,
Figurative Language In Memories By Maroon 5,
Pentax Ae-l Button,
Weather In Ireland In May,
Kate Middleton Wedding Ring,
Timisoara University,
Warrington Hudlin,
Baseball Reference Anthony Santander,
Mercedes Benz Car Vector,
Ophthalmology 101,
Princess Diana Wedding Dress Creased,
Department Of Revenue Tax Refund,
Kandyse Mcclure Movies And Tv Shows,
Vogue VO5030 Eyeglasses,
Skull Sceptre Osrs,
David Bailey Jean Shrimpton,
Igbo Speaking Translator,
Douro River,
Double Live,
Dang Me Chords,
Cyprus Weather Limassol,
Sierra Nevada Corporation Subsidiaries,
The Bugs Bunny Road Runner Movie Dvd,
Ten10 Linkedin,
Mobile Phone Photography Ideas,
Mac Singleton,
House Rent Ericeira,
Mark Teahen,
Seven Worlds, One Planet: Trailer,
Main Reason Synonym,
Nigerian Descent Meaning,
Yves Michel Fotso,